Democrats Propose Bill to Raise Minimum Wage to $15 by 2025

Jan. 26, 2021, 4:13 PM UTC

House and Senate Democrats introduce legislation to increase the federal minimum wage to $15 by 2025, according to an emailed statement.

  • After 2025, the bill would require the federal minimum wage be indexed to inflation: statement
    • Measure would also phase out the wages below the minimum for tipped workers, youth workers and workers with disabilities
  • Sponsors include House Education and Labor Cmte Chair Bobby Scott and Bernie Sanders, incoming Senate Budget Cmte chair
  • NOTE: President Joe Biden has voiced his support for a $15 federal minimum wage, including the provision as part of his $1.9 trillion stimulus plan
